Incredible Wildlife and Scenery


South Africa is home to hundreds of the most exotic animals in the world. When you visit, you’ll be able to find several reserve sites for (safely) watching wildlife, including a malaria-free reserve, which is great if you are traveling with children or could become pregnant. Enjoy the Big 5 Safari experience and see wild animals unlike ever before.


Along with the incredible wildlife are breathtaking views you can only see to believe. Experience gorgeous sunsets and unbelievable panoramic views with seaside cliffs where mountains meet oceans. 2022 Rugby World Cup

For the first time ever, the Rugby World Cup Sevens tournament will be held in Africa. This high-pace tournament invites 40 teams (24 men’s, 16 women’s) from all over the world to compete head-to-head in the immaculate Cape Town Stadium.
